Add a Search to Your Blog or Website

Here are some sites that offer a free basic copy and paste code to add a search onto your website or blog.
You just need to copy and paste the code into your HTML box and you are good to go.

Use the <*center*><*/cen ter*> codes before and after the code to center your box or link. (Remove the *s from the code example.>

Google Search Codes There are three copy and paste codes, the last one you can add your URL to. This code/image fits best on the top of a page or on the footer as I have it. JoseParis has his at the top under his banner.

Google Blog Search Page -- Just add this as a link to the page. Use the "open new window" link code to keep people on your site. (Like, when you click any item on my blog, my blog stays underneath the new window opened.)

BlogBar Get a copy and paste code for a small colorful widget to add to your side navigation bar. You get to choose your color.

Free Find You get a search page and a result page that you can customize. There are ads. You can hook up a few sites (if you have a few) with one search BUT there is a limitation as to how many web pages they will index before you have to pay. When someone visits your blog -- that is one page -- if they click on the comments, then that is a second page. Same goes for a click onto the archives equals one page, and a click onto an article into the archives equals a second page. Pages do add up especially if you have many visitors.

Bravenet You need an account and with that one account you get all sorts of freebies BUT they do all come with ads and pop ups.
